I did now noticed you did also HAD a couple of direct questions.

 

I think the answer is, it is different.

 

Both some discharge from the nipples is common, but not always.

 

Many cats ends eating shortly before the delivery.  But apparently not all do it...

 

Some "soon to be" momas gets a more rare poo, almost diarrhéa, but again not all...
